Battery Management Texas Instruments BQ27Z561YPHR Overview

Introducing the Battery Management Texas Instruments BQ27Z561YPHR, a cutting-edge Integrated Circuit (IC) specifically designed for the advanced management of Li-ion battery fuel gauging. This innovative product by Texas Instruments stands out for its precision in monitoring and reporting battery capacity, voltage, temperature, and health, making it an indispensable component for a wide range of electronic devices. With its compact 12DSBGA package, the BQ27Z561YPHR seamlessly integrates into various designs, offering unparalleled efficiency. Equipped with Texas Instruments' proprietary technology, this IC ensures real-time data accuracy and enhances the overall user experience by extending battery life and reliability. BQ27Z561YPHR Applications

  • Smartphones and Tablets: Maximizes battery life and provides users with accurate battery status, enhancing device reliability and user experience.
  • Portable Medical Devices: Ensures precise fuel gauging for devices where reliability is critical, supporting health monitoring with uninterrupted power.
  • Wearable Technology: Offers compact and efficient battery management, ideal for the limited space in wearables, enhancing operation time and user satisfaction.
  • Uninterruptible Power Supplies (UPS): Provides critical battery information, ensuring backup power systems are fully operational when needed, securing device functionality during power outages.
